ROSALÍA RELEASES NEW ALBUM
Catalan pop sensation Rosalía has released her new album LUX, out now via Columbia Records. The highly anticipated follow-up to MOTOMAMI landed a few hours early, following last week’s preview of its only pre-release single, ‘Berghain,’ featuring Björk and Yves Tumor.
The Spanish superstar premiered the album live last night in her hometown of Barcelona, giving fans an early taste of the new era. Recorded with the London Symphony Orchestra, LUX features an impressive roster of collaborators, including Carminho, Estrella Morente, Silvia Pérez Cruz, Yahritza, and the Escolania de Montserrat i Cor Cambra Palau de la Música Catalana, alongside Björk and Yves Tumor.
On October 27, Rosalía unveiled ‘Berghain,’ her collaboration with Björk and Yves Tumor. The track sees Rosalía blending operatic vocals in both German and Spanish, while Björk and Yves Tumor contribute hauntingly atmospheric verses in English.
In the accompanying music video, Rosalía performs alongside a full orchestra while carrying out everyday routines, ironing clothes, making her bed, and riding public transit, before the visuals dissolve into a Snow White–inspired dreamscape, complete with singing animals and surreal, fairytale imagery.
